Mary T. Shugrue (1926-2019)

Heaven is a little more blessed with the addition of Mary Shugrue to its ranks. Mary T. Shugrue, 93, of Cincinnati, passed away peacefully at home on Wednesday, September 25, 2019.

Mary was born and raised in Norwich, the daughter of the late Patrick and Annie (Shea) Mumford. She graduated from Willimantic State Teachers College and the University of Connecticut and taught, before her marriage to Norwich-native Joe Shugrue, at Norwich Free Academy. She was extremely intelligent, academically and practically, and a faithful servant to God, full of kindness and generosity. To her children, Mary was both the strongest and gentlest person they have ever known and a true example of how to live. She had the patience of a saint, raising six children (and a strong-willed husband) without so much as raising her voice to any of them. She had the heart of a lion, fearlessly loving her family and making whatever sacrifices were necessary to protect and provide for them. She was their rock, always there when they needed her. There were other things she loved as well - her dogs, roses, reading, Irish music, volunteering at the library, coffee ice cream and a strong Manhattan on the rocks - but it was her family that was always her first priority.
